Responsibilities:

  • Troubleshoot and resolve new or existing data collection issues to ensure accurate reliable ingestion of securityrelevant data.

  • Diagnose and remediate system issues affecting stability performance and overall usability.

  • Deploy manage and maintain both supported and unsupported Splunk Addons across diverse data sources.

  • Develop and maintain detailed documentation including BOE artifacts engineering documentation change management records system security plans and accreditation materials.

  • Deliver comprehensive Splunk deployment documentation outlining specifications deployment strategies and architectural considerations for production environments.

  • Implement and uphold strict rolebased access controls to ensure data is shared only on a validated needtoknow basis.

  • Design and deploy Splunk forwarders using centralized configuration management via the Splunk Deployment Server enabling rapid and consistent deployments.

Qualifications:

Required:

  • An active TS/SCI with Polygraph is required.

  • Bachelors degree or 4 additional years of cyber experience in lieu of a degree.

  • 10 years of experience in a cybersecurity role.

  • Experience with Security Information and Event Management (SIEM) platforms and/or Splunk.

  • Knowledge of Linux systems administration general operating system security practices TCP/IP networking and network security concepts.

  • Knowledge of Certification and Accreditation (C&A) processes.

  • Knowledge of DoD policy and technical security guidance for information systems.

  • DoD Directive 8570.1 IAT Level II or higher certification or the ability to obtain within six (6) months.

  • Splunk certification is required.

Desired:

  • Experience with Red Hat CentOS or similar Linux distributions.

  • Exposure to AWS or other cloud platforms.

  • Knowledge of ICS 50027 audit collection requirements.

  • Familiarity with Enterprise Security Services Host-Based Security Services Enterprise Vulnerability Scanning Services and User Activity Monitoring (UAM).

  • Ability to tailor data feed creation to ensure logs are standardized according to policy and compliance standards.
